#456584 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#456584 is composed of 27.1% red, 39.6% green and 51.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 47.7% cyan, 23.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 48.2% black. It has a hue angle of 209.5 degrees, a saturation of 31.3% and a lightness of 39.4%. #456584 color hex could be obtained by blending #8acaff with #000009. Closest websafe color is: #336699.

Shades and Tints of #456584

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020203 is the darkest color, while #f5f8fa is the lightest one.

Tones of #456584

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#646565 is the less saturated color, while #0766c2 is the most saturated one.
